A number of academic studies that focus on various aspects of information security management (ISM) have emerged in recent years. This body of work ranges from the technical, economic, and behavioral aspects of ISM to the effect of industry standards, regulations, and best practices. The purpose of this chapter is to review the current state of ISM research, while providing an integrative framework for future studies. Using the proposed framework as a guide, we identify areas of depth within current ISM literature and areas where research is underdeveloped. Finally, we call for a more comprehensive approach to ISM research that considers multiple dimensions of our framework and their interrelationships.

Airports are at the forefront of technological innovation, mainly due to the fact that the number of air travel passengers is exponentially increasing every year. As a result, airports enhance their infrastructure intelligence and evolve as smart facilities to support growth, by offering an enjoyable travel experience. New challenges are coming up, which aviation has to deal with and adapt to, such as the integration of Industrial IoT (Internet of Things) in airport facilities and the increased use of smart devices from travelers and employees. Cybersecurity is becoming a key enabler for safety, which is paramount in the aviation context. Smart airports strive to provide optimal services in a reliable and sustainable manner, by working around the domains of growth, efficiency, safety and security. This article researches: (a) the implementation rate of cybersecurity measures in commercial airports; (b) malicious threats that evolve due to IoT and smart devices installed; (c) risk scenario analysis for IoT malicious attacks with threat mitigation actions. With the aim to enhance operational practices and develop robust cybersecurity governance in smart airports, we present a systematic and comprehensive analysis of malicious attacks in smart airports, to facilitate airport community comprehend risks and proactively act, by implementing cybersecurity best practices and resilience measures.

The purpose of this paper is to propose an IS security governance model to enhance the security of information systems in an organisation by viewing security from a holistic perspective of encompassing information security, information assurance, audit, governance, and compliance. This is achieved through the strategic integration of appropriate frameworks, models, and concepts in information governance, IS service management, and information security. This involves analysing the relevant frameworks, models, and concepts used in the above domains, extracting the best practices for implementing them from the literature and mapping these into an integrated standard. The frameworks identified are Control Objectives for Information and related Technology (COBIT), Information Technology Infrastructure Library (ITIL), ISO 27002, Risk IT, and Payment Card Industry Data Security Standard (PCI DSS). While it is evident that each of these five frameworks serve different purpose of information systems, such as information auditing and governance, facilitating the delivery of high-quality IT services, providing a model managing an Information Security Management System, providing a risk focus, and protection of cardholder data, all of these frameworks have the common objective to secure the IS assets in an organisation. Hence, extraction of the best practices in each of these framework can provide effective security of organisational IS assets rather than adequate security.

Purpose The purpose of this article is to explore and describe the approaches and specific assessment tools that speech-language pathologists are currently using to assess social communication disorders (SCDs) in children, in relation to current best practices. Method Ninety-four speech-language pathologists completed an online survey asking them to identify which of the following approaches they use to assess children with SCD: parent/teacher report, naturalistic observation, formal assessment, language sample analysis, interviews, semistructured tasks, and peer/self-report. Participants were also asked to identify specific assessment tools they use within each approach. Results Participants most commonly assess SCDs by combining interviews, naturalistic observation, language sampling, parent/teacher report, and formal assessment. Semistructured tasks and peer/self-report tools were less frequently utilized. Several established parent/teacher report and formal assessment tools were commonly identified for assessing SCDs. Most participants use an informal approach for interviews, language sampling, and naturalistic observations in their SCD assessment process. Conclusions Generally, participants follow best practices for assessing SCDs by combining several different approaches. Some considerations for future assessment are identified, including the use of established protocols in the place of informal approaches in order to make the assessment of SCDs more systematic. Future directions for research are discussed.

According to the 2010 U.S. Census, over 20% of Americans speak a language other than English in the home, with Spanish, Chinese, and French being the languages most commonly spoken, aside from English. However, few augmentative and alternative communication (AAC) systems offer multilingual support for individuals with limited functional speech. There has been much discussion in the AAC community about best practices in AAC system design and intervention strategies, but limited resources exist to help us provide robust, flexible systems for users who speak languages other than English. We must provide services that take into consideration the unique needs of culturally and linguistically diverse users of AAC and help them reach their full communication potential. This article outlines basic guidelines for best practices in AAC design and selection, and presents practical applications of these best practices to multilingual/multicultural clients.
